PONDER v. WATERS

No. 74-252.

520 S.W.2d 302 (1975)

Leonard PONDER and West & Co., Inc., Appellants, v. Hazel WATERS, Appellee.

Supreme Court of Arkansas.

March 31, 1975.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Coleman, Gantt, Ramsay & Cox by William C. Bridgforth, Pine Bluff, for appellants.

W. P. Switzer, Crossett, for appellee.


FOGLEMAN, Justice.

Appellee Hazel Waters brought this suit alleging that she was physically assaulted by Leonard Ponder, manager of the department store of West & Company at Crossett, at which she was an employee. This appeal was taken from an $18,000 judgment in her favor resulting from a jury trial. We reverse and remand for a new trial.
